LASU Matriculates  6,377 Students For 2021/2022 Academic Session

By Damilare Adeleye

The Lagos State University today, Monday, September 5, 2022 matriculated no fewer than 6,377 students into various Faculties and Schools in the University.

The event was well-attended by the Principal Officers, Deans, Parents and Guardians, Students Union Leaders, and members of the University community.

The Vice Chancellor, Prof. Ibiyemi Olatunji Bello, during her address, assured the students that they are in for a worthwhile academic experience which impact will last a life time.

She further reiterated that the event was very important because it marks the official enrollment of 6,377 matriculating students into the university's academic programmes.

In other to attain academic excellence, she advised the newly admitted students to attend lectures regularly, attempt all assignments, shun deviant behaviors, avoid indecent dressing and other vices that can expose them to danger.

Meanwhile, the Acting Dean Students’ Affairs Division, Prof Tajudeen Olumoko, in his speech to the matriculating student, stated that the cardinal objective of the exercise is to acquaint the students with the fundamental principles, norms and culture of the University.

He, however, sounded a note of warning that LASU has zero tolerance for any form of misconduct or any involvement in vices as "we do not hesitate to apply sanctions whenever there is an infraction."

Mr Ayoola Onabokun, an Alumnus of LASU, also motivated the matriculating students to set their goals properly, set strategy for achieving the goals, and face their admission to the fullest.

He also encouraged the students to make use of social media positively for academic upliftment.

The matriculation ceremony is the second under the administration of the current Vice Chancellor.
